What Is SQL?What Is SQL?
SQL (Structured Query Language)– Is a standard language to create, modify, manipulate, and
query relational database SQL
– is traditionally a nonprocedural Language. – A procedural language, like FORTRAN or C, describes
instructions to the computer by HOW to proceed.– A nonprocedural language describes WHAT to produce.
SQL3 (1999) – contains procedural features—BEGIN-END block, IF
statement, functions. SQL is an open standard—not owned by a company
Brief History of SQLBrief History of SQL Developed by IBM in the 70’s, along with Relational DB Officially released in 1981 as SQL SQL-86
– ANSI (American National Standards Institute) standard– ISO (International Standards Organization) standard
SQL-89 (SQL1) SQL-92 (SQL2) SQL-99 (SQL3) New Standards
– Support for Internet– Support for XML– Support for Java– Support for OOP

SQL ComponentsSQL Components
DDL (Data Definition Language)– e.g., CREATE TABLE, DROP TABLE
DML (Data Manipulation Language)– e.g., SELECT field FROM table
DCL (Data Control Language)– e.g., for internal security

ON Clause Or WHERE ON Clause Or WHERE ClauseClause
ON clause is part of INNER JOIN, LEFT JOIN, & RIGHT JOIN
WHERE places conditions on data values to be displayed. (Think of WHERE as a filter to restrict rows--can provide additional restriction.)
ON or WHERE ON or WHERE
SELECT Books.Title, Publishers.pubNameFROM Books INNER JOIN PublishersON Books.pubID = Publishers.pubID
is equivalent to
SELECT Books.Title, Publishers.pubNameFROM Books, PublishersWHERE Books.pubID = Publishers.pubID;

Difference betweenDifference between“=” and “IN”“=” and “IN”
UPDATE Books2 SET bkPrice =1.05 * bkPriceWHERE Books2.bkID = (SELECT BooksAuthors2.bkID . . . ) UPDATE Books2
SET bkPrice =1.05 * bkPriceWHERE Books2.bkID IN (SELECT BooksAuthors2.bkID FROM BooksAuthors2, Authors2 WHERE BooksAuthors2.auID IN Authors2.auID AND Authors2.auName = "Shakespeare"
)
OK if subquery returns only one
value
Necessary when subquery can
return more than one value
